why is it important to study assembly language programming.

Assembly language is important for the following reasons;

  1. It clarifies the execution of instructions.
  2. It shows how data is represented in memory.
  3. It shows how a program interacts with the operating system, processor, and the I/O system.
  4. It clarifies how a program accesses external devices.
  5. Understanding assembly language programmers makes students better highlevel language (HLL) programmers, by giving them a better idea of the target language that the HLL must be translated into.

